Director of FDE Operations
Microsoft is a leading technology company focused on empowering customers through innovative solutions. The Director of FDE Operations will oversee the operational framework for the Frontier Deployed Engineer program, ensuring effective execution of strategies and management of cross-functional teams.

Responsibilities
Enhance and run the newly created FDE program operating model, including SteerCos, QBRs/MBRs, decision forums, and delivery cadences
Establish a standardized rhythm of business (RoB) to accelerate decisions, track commitments, and ensure accountability from intake through delivery and out take
Define ownership models, escalation paths, and fast decision criteria to enable high velocity execution while fast failing non fit requests
Own the single intake (“one front door”) experience for FDE customer requests, providing a unified and simplified interface for customers and account teams
Lead through others, the intake → triage → scoping → resourcing → decision workflow using structured backlogs, prioritization frameworks, and transparent decisioning
Define and enforce SLAs, routing rules, prioritization rubrics, and tagging mechanisms to land requests with the right teams and configurations at the right time
Establish and maintain program governance, success metrics, and executive level dashboards tracking demand, delivery health, resourcing, and business impact
Own the system of record for program execution, ensuring accurate tracking of requests, outcomes, capacity, and operational insights
Proactively identify scale constraints, skill gaps, and delivery risks, driving mitigation through data driven storytelling and recommendations
Orchestrate execution across Product, Engineering, Delivery, GTM, and Services organizations, influencing without direct authority
Remove blockers, broker trade offs, and drive decision velocity across highly matrixed teams
Institutionalize delivery patterns, accelerators, and reusable artifacts to improve consistency, quality, and speed at scale
Ensure structured out take so delivered solutions become supportable through documentation, product integration, operational readiness, or handoff models
Capture and amplify the Voice of the Implementer to inform product investments and reduce reliance on bespoke execution
Lead operational readiness and change management as new motions, tooling, and workflows are introduced
Drive continuous improvement through process simplification, standard templates, and automation opportunities
Ensure the operating model remains agile, enterprise grade, and integrated with Microsoft’s core systems and standards
